Rihanna is taking sounds from “Unapologetic,” her latest album, to “The Voice” season finale.
NBC broke the news, slating Rihanna among a line up of acts that will be performing during the anticipated two-hour season finale.
Bruno Mars, The Killers and Kelly Clarkson will also take the stage, with Bruno Mars debuting a new song titled “When I Was Your Man.”
Blake Shelton and Cee Lo Green are the only coaches entering the season finale with acts. Shelton has two on his team, namely Cassadee Pope and Terry McDermott. Green is working with Nicholas David.
“The Voice” season finale kicks off Monday night at 8 p.m.. The two-hour finale, with performances from Rihanna and more, airs Tuesday, Dec. 18 at 8 p.m. on NBC.
